Ipsos survey: 69% of Peruvians disapprove of Pedro Castillo's management

The latest survey by the Ipsos company shows that 69% of the Peruvians consulted disapprove of the president’s management .

The survey, broadcast this Sunday by the program Cuarto Poder, also shows that 25% approve of the president’s performance seven months into his term.

In the same poll, 56% of Peruvians believe that the president should resign, and 42% believe that he should continue until his term ends in 2026. While in Lima, the idea that the president should resign (71%) is higher than in regions (48%).

Presidential vacancy against Pedro Castillo

The recent study of Ipsos consulted in case the vacancy of President Castillo was proposed, 36% of Peruvians would definitely agree and 30% definitely disagree.

Data sheet

The poll was conducted between February 10 and 11, and 1,214 people were surveyed.
